nowe sshd
Jakub Bogusz
qboosh w pld.org.pl
Wto, 25 Cze 2002, 19:51:20 CEST
On Tue, Jun 25, 2002 at 06:21:20PM +0200, Arkadiusz Miskiewicz wrote:
> Artur Frysiak <wiget w pld.org.pl> writes:
>
> > > > Pomaga s/ulimit -c 0/ulimit -S -c 0/ w /etc/rc.d/init.d/functions,
> > > > ale to "ulimit -c 0" było nie tylko ze względów estetycznych...
> > >
> [..]
> > A co przeszkadza aby limit na wielkość pliku core był miękki ?
> Co jak deamon sam sobie je podniesie z jakiegoś powodu?
>
> Ciekawa rzecz wystepuje też z pamem (0.75.8-1). Mój konfig wygląda
> następująco:
[...]
> arekm hard core 50000000
> arekm soft core 50000000
[...]
Wygląda na to, że nawet na 2.4 (glibc i pam 0.75.8 kompilowane w tym
środowisku) używa 32-bitowych wersji *rlimit.
Stąd 50000000*1024 bajtów to trochę za dużo.
> A pam_limits wołany z sshd próbuje ustawić:
[...]
> 20211 setrlimit(RLIMIT_CORE, {rlim_cur=2147483647, rlim_max=2147483647}) = 0
> ^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^^
glibc kompilowane na jakim jajku? Jeśli na 2.2 to glibc ogranicza.
U mnie się przekręca i są jakieś liczby z kosmosu, jeśli
<limit z limits.conf>*1024 > 2GB.
Przy limicie jaki mam ustawiony jest OK (oprócz tego EPERM :/):
16045 setrlimit(RLIMIT_CORE, {rlim_cur=1000000*1024, rlim_max=1000000*1024}) = -1 EPERM (Operation not permitted)
--
Jakub Bogusz http://prioris.mini.pw.edu.pl/~qboosh/
Więcej informacji o liście dyskusyjnej pld-devel-pl